WebDec 16, 2024 · Provide roosting poles that are at least 2 to 3 feet off the ground (they don’t like to be too low). Plan for at least 6 to 10 inches of roosting space per chicken. If the roosting poles are more than 4 feet … WebDec 29, 2024 · Hens also need a roosting area of about 8 inches per chicken (even if they often crowd together). This will enable the chickens to roost off the floor at night. Plan to install 1½-inch dowels across the upper part of the coop, at least 2 feet off the ground so the chickens stay dry, especially in winter and wet months.

WebInstalling Fans. Wind Turbines. 1. Ventilation Holes. One of the best, and easiest ways to add ventilation to your chicken coop is to simply drill ventilation holes near the ceiling.
